What companies run services between Saarbrücken, Germany and Dijon, France?

You can take a train from Saarbrücken Hbf to Dijon Ville via Forbach(F), Forbach, Metz Ville, and Nancy in around 5h 33m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Saarbrücken bus station to Dijon via Metz and Metz - Bus Station in around 5h 55m.
